Avalanche is diversifying its ecosystem beyond decentralized finance (DeFi) by partnering with SkyMapper to create a secure infrastructure for astronomical data. The new SkyMapper L1 network allows telescopes worldwide to record observations as verifiable digital records, effectively turning each data point into a secure asset. The system addresses the growing challenge of verifying massive datasets generated by satellites, drones, and space missions. By utilizing blockchain technology, SkyMapper ensures that space data is tamper-resistant and independently verifiable, providing a critical layer of trust for scientific researchers and governmental agencies. Central to the project is the 'Proof of Space Observation' (POSO) protocol. When a telescope captures an event, such as a deep-space signal or satellite pass, the data is immediately cryptographically signed and time-stamped. While the bulk of the data resides in a decentralized storage network, a unique digital fingerprint is anchored on the Avalanche blockchain for permanent verification. Institutional adoption is already underway, with the SETI Institute contributing live observational data to the network. This marks one of the first production-scale integrations of institutional science into a blockchain-based verification system. The network also employs smart contracts to manage access, allowing for a hybrid model where open scientific research can coexist with private, sensitive defense data. This move signals a strategic shift toward real-world utility for Layer 1 blockchains. By moving into the space sector, Avalanche aims to demonstrate the practical application of its technology in securing high-integrity data outside of speculative financial markets.
